Understanding Wet Cooling Towers

Wet cooling towers are essential components in various industries, from power generation and manufacturing to HVAC systems. They function by evaporatively cooling water, utilizing the principle of latent heat transfer. Hot water is sprayed over a fill media, increasing its surface area and enabling efficient heat exchange with the surrounding air. The cooled water is then recirculated, providing a sustainable cooling solution. Types of Wet Cooling Towers

Several types of wet cooling towers exist, each with its own advantages and disadvantages. These include counterflow, crossflow, and induced draft towers. The choice depends on factors like space constraints, application requirements, and budget. Proper evaluation of these factors is key to selecting the most suitable tower for your application.

Key Features to Consider

When selecting a best wet cooling tower manufacturer, several critical features need careful consideration:

  • Cooling Capacity: This directly relates to the cooling demand of your system. Ensure the manufacturer offers towers with the necessary capacity to meet your specific requirements.
  • Energy Efficiency: Energy consumption is a major operational cost. Look for manufacturers who offer energy-efficient designs and technologies.
  • Material Quality: Durable materials are essential for longevity and minimizing maintenance. Consider towers constructed from corrosion-resistant materials such as fiberglass reinforced plastic (FRP) or galvanized steel.
  • Maintenance Requirements: Easy accessibility for cleaning and maintenance reduces downtime and long-term costs. Choose a manufacturer whose designs prioritize ease of maintenance.
  • Noise Levels: Noise pollution can be a concern, particularly in densely populated areas. Check the manufacturer's specifications for noise levels and consider noise reduction options.
